Conference Scope & Vision

This conference is held in Khiva, Uzbekistan — the historical heart of Khwarazm, the region that gave the world two giants of science: Muhammad ibn Musa al-Khwarizmi, the father of algebra and algorithms, and Abu Ali ibn Sina (Avicenna), the pioneer of modern medicine and systematic philosophy.

In the spirit of their legacy — which laid the foundations of modern mathematics, medicine and scientific method — the conference explores how advanced algorithms, computational models and intelligent systems drive next-generation communication technologies, industrial innovation and digital transformation.

We invite contributions at the intersection of historical scientific heritage and contemporary challenges: from foundational algorithms and cognitive systems to Smart Industry 5.0, sustainable communications and AI-powered solutions.

CONFERENCE PROCEEDING

The full paper conference proceedings will be submitted for inclusion in the IEEE Xplore Digital Library. Along with publication in IEEE Xplore, IEEE assures wide distribution of conference proceedings by providing abstracting and indexing information of all individual conference papers to worldwide databases. The indexing services and web discovery services that take in the content of IEEE conferences include Clarivate Analytics (formerly Thomson Reuters), Elsevier (Compendex, ScienceDirect, and Scopus), Google Scholar, ACM, IET etc. IEEE makes every reasonable attempt to ensure that abstracts and index entries of content accepted into the program are included in databases provided by independent abstracting and indexing services. Each abstracting and indexing partner makes its own editorial decision on what content to include. IEEE cannot guarantee entries are included in any particular database.

About IEEE

The IEEE (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ers) is a professional organization, which provides the latest technical knowledge for its members through conferences, journals, workshops, and continued education, for the advancement of technology for humanity. With more than 400,000 members in more than 160 countries, IEEE is the world's largest technical professional society.
